DNA methylation proteins, such as DNA methyltransferases DNMT1, DNMT3A, and DNMT3B, are useful for the study of enzyme kinetics, screening inhibitors, and selectivity profiling related to DNA methylation. DNA methylation is defined as the addition of a methyl group to the 5-carbon position of cytosine. It is implicated in numerous biological processes and if not regulated properly, can result in the development of diseases, especially cancer.
